Marcelo D. Failla is a scholar working on Polymers and Plastics, Biomaterials and Mechanics of Materials. According to data from OpenAlex, Marcelo D. Failla has authored 52 papers receiving a total of 785 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 45 papers in Polymers and Plastics, 13 papers in Biomaterials and 8 papers in Mechanics of Materials. Recurrent topics in Marcelo D. Failla’s work include Polymer crystallization and properties (42 papers), Polymer Nanocomposites and Properties (31 papers) and bi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(13 papers). Marcelo D. Failla is often cited by papers focused on Polymer crystallization and properties (42 papers), Polymer Nanocomposites and Properties (31 papers) and bi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ties (13 papers). Marcelo D. Failla collaborates with scholars based in Argentina, United States and Spain. Marcelo D. Failla's co-authors include Lidia M. Quinzani, Enrique M. Vallés, L. Mandelkern, Andrew J. Peacock, Juan C. Lucas, J. Perez, María Fernanda Horst, M. A. Kennedy, Marcelo A. Villar and José M. Carella and has published in prestigious journals such as Macromolecules, Polymer and Industrial & Engineering Chemistry Research.
